Why is it necessary to do conduct exploratory data analysis before running the analysis?
Why is exploratory data analysis important in data science? The main purpose of EDA is to help look at data before making any assumptions. It can help identify obvious errors, as well as better understand patterns within the data, detect outliers or anomalous events, find interesting relations among the variables.
What is the difference between confirmatory hypothesis testing vs exploratory testing?
Exploratory research (sometimes called hypothesis-generating research) aims to uncover possible relationships between variables. In confirmatory (also called hypothesis-testing) research, the researcher has a pretty specific idea about the relationship between the variables under investigation.
What is confirmatory method?
Confirmatory factor analysis is an advanced statistical technique used to detect or make inferences regarding the presence of latent variables. The latent variables are not directly observed, but instead emerge as inferences made from verifying the structure of an observed or measured set of variables.

How does model verification and validation work together?
• Verification and validation work together by removing barriers and objections to model use. • The task is to establish an argument that the model produces sound insights and sound data based on a wide range of tests and criteria that “stand in” for comparing model results to data from the real system.
